## v1.14 — Gridsmith crossword generator

Renamed PUZZLE_SEED_MODE to GRID_SEED_MODE. Old key is ignored, no fallback. Update release templates before cutting the build or nightly puzzles will repeat. Solver validation now runs pre-publish and needs access to the dictionary service; the line after this one sets its access secret.

sealed setting: LEDGER_TOKEN5=6d086

Finance Review — Sale of the Torvane Unit

Quick recap for the team: the Torvane packaging unit sale closed last Thursday, a bit above book value once working-capital adjustments settled. Transaction costs came in lighter than feared. Proceeds sit in the holding account pending allocation. Expect some noise in Q3 reporting while we unwind shared services. How the proceeds get deployed is outlined in the confidential note below.

management briefing: Headcount on the Belix team goes from 60 to 93 by the end of November. Gross margin on Belix came in at 23 percent against a plan of 47 percent.

Subject: Memtrace cut-over complete

Team,

Cut-over to Memtrace v2 for GPU memory profiling finished last night. Old v1 agents are disabled; any tickets referencing v1 dashboards should be closed as resolved-by-migration. Sampling overhead is now under 2% and allocation traces include kernel names. Known gap: profiles older than 30 days were not migrated. Point customers at the v2 docs for setup questions. For reference when troubleshooting, the agent now runs with the following configuration.

settings of bagaf-bawip:
[aldax]
port = 5000
region = south-4
host = aldax.brasklabs.corp
team = brivan
timeout_ms = 2000
retries = 2

Subject: Fernhale term sheet — quick read

Team, the Fernhale Group term sheet landed this morning. Broadly sensible: minority stake, board observer seat, standard protective provisions. The sticking point is their right of first refusal on our Lowick product line — we'll push back. Heads of department, please hold off on any partner-facing comms until we've responded. Our counter will reflect the plan summarised below.

board note of tagug-hahag: Praionax Logistics is in early talks to buy Julaxek Group for about $36.3 million. The Julmir launch date is March 1, and nothing goes to the press before then.